Free Jacks Host Chicago Hounds in 2025 MLR Eastern Conference Final Rematch

Two of Major League Rugby’s top contenders are set for a high-stakes showdown this Saturday
in the 2025 Eastern Conference Final. The New England Free Jacks ranked first in the
conference, will welcome the second-seeded Chicago Hounds to Veteran’s Memorial
Stadium in a rematch of last year’s conference final.


The Free Jacks have maintained a dominant home record throughout the 2025 season, suffering
just one loss on their home turf — a Week 15 defeat to Old Glory DC.


Both teams enter the matchup with elite defensive credentials. New England leads the league in
tries and points conceded, while Chicago closely trails as second-best in both categories,
setting the stage for a potentially low-scoring, physical contest.


This highly anticipated matchup not only revives a budding playoff rivalry but also promises to
determine which defensive powerhouse will represent the East in the 2025 MLR Championship
Final.
